The Wyoming Counseling Association (WCA) recently presented its J.F. MacNeel Award to Jane Warren, University of Wyoming College of Education Department of Professional Studies associate professor.
The award honors MacNeel, the first Department of Counselor Education head at UW. It recognizes contributions by a Wyoming Department of Education or UW employee, or a UW graduate student.
Warren has practiced as a Wyoming licensed mental health/family and addictions counselor for more than 20 years. A frequent presenter at WCA conferences, she involves her graduate students in these presentations.
Her research agenda and conference presentations have focused on ethics, addictions, wellness and self-awareness. She previously worked as a youth crisis center supervisor and was founder and director of the Laramie SAFE Project. Additionally, she represented Albany County in the Wyoming State Legislature from 2000-08.
